Description

The building is a former railway station waiting room, now a private house, dating from the mid-19th century. It features an ashlar front with squared stone returns and a rear, topped by a Welsh slate roof and dressed stone chimneys, all designed in a Tudor style. The structure is single storey with four bays and has raised quoins. The left end bay has a replaced door behind a late 20th-century glazed porch, and there are replaced casements in chamfered surrounds under hoodmoulds. A small cast-iron drinking fountain is built into the wall on the right side. The building has moulded stone gutter brackets and a steeply-pitched roof with coped gables, square blocks at the apexes, and square kneelers. A central cross-axial chimney features octagonal-plan stacks. The building is included for its group value.
